PS in your plans to you included locked cages for bikes? Sure wish our council would change our cable lock area as have had 3 bikes stolen in the past few years and they are never the dusty flat tired bikes ( we have e bikes we use almost exclusively and sure do envy good lockup's ) As noted in our presentation, some people are spending more money on bikes now than then they spend on their cars, and ever soince the chord less riciprocating saws were invented the problem has become far worse. What we do (and what we're doing up on the "Glen" for example), is instead of leaving a large number of bikes parked in one room leaving them vulnerable to theft, we instead create smaller rooms that are monitored and they are built with concrete block, steel doors, steel strike plates and the like and (finger's crossed) have had no issues with those bike rooms that we have built in that manner. Cages as you suggest unfortunately can be cut through and further, thieves can see what's behind them, so we do go far above and beyond. If residents don't feel comfortble that their $5-$10,000 bike investment is secured they of course drag it (often wet and muddy) through the lobby, up the elevator and down the corridor to their suites and lock it onto their balcony guard rail all of which cause major issues including overall building asthetics so we do take bike lockers very seriously.

Although I was unable to attend the meeting at Lion's Cove and was unaware of the virtual meeting, I have read through your presentation and have filled out the exit survey as requested. Thank you!!! Overall the proposal looks amazing with striking architecture. I greatly appreciate that! I only worry about the impact on traffic as it is a very busy corner with a bus stop just by the property. Traffic is raised as a concern on virtually every project we do and I can't at this time provide any proper answers for you at this time. We study traffic through science meaning we hire a traffic consultant / engineer who surveys how many vehicles currently use both the highway and Helmcken, and at what times of the day peak traffic flows are the highest, how the bus stop operates and whether it's in the ideal location, how much new traffic is being generated from both the commercial and residential components, locations of our proposed crossings, what we have done to minimize traffic counts (ie, shared work opportunities on-site, shared vehicle parking, alternate forms of transportation, who will be living there (for example retirees vs a couple n their 30s working downtown) etc. So as we wanted to reach out to the community before we locked our plans, spent money on various consultants (including traffic) and formalized an application it has been our goal despite Covid to reach out and see if we're on the right track. Once we have a traffic report finalized, depending on the results of that report, changes may be required. These may include moving crossings, including more shared vehicles, moving the bus stop etc. Once we have the traffic study complete and we have made the necessary revisions (if any) we will of course circulate that report and any associated changes, but at this time it's a bit of a cart in front of the horse, but please understand that your concerns are noted and we will definitely address them as we move along. The thought of cars turning into the development to access the parkade, and bus stopping while I am trying to exit Eltham turning left is of concern, especially during peak periods. I completely understand the potential conflict, and while the current restaurant crossing location is also near this conflict we fully recognize it does not create as much conflict due to hours of operation and reduced vehicle counts currently using that crossing, so again this will be thoroughly studied as we move forward.
